Griffin Nicholls' research focuses on animal reproduction and nutrition in livestock, particularly swine and cattle. Work includes studies on boar semen preservation techniques (such as using honey as a cryoprotectant), mammary gland development in young pigs, nutritional supplementation in breeding heifers, and gut health in feedlot cattle. This research is aimed at improving livestock breeding efficiency and animal health management practices.
